1. Understand your target audience
The first and foremost tip for designing a web marketing logo is to have a clear understanding of your target audience. Before you start brainstorming ideas for your logo, you need to know who your potential customers are, what their preferences are, and what will resonate with them. Conduct market research, analyze your competitors’ logos, and gather feedback from your target audience to gather insights that will help you create a logo that appeals to them.
2. Define your brand identity
Your logo should be a visual representation of your brand’s identity. It should reflect your company’s values, mission, and vision. Take some time to define your brand identity and create a brand strategy that aligns with your web marketing services. This will ensure that your logo accurately portrays your brand and helps in building brand equity over time.
3. Keep it simple and memorable
In the fast-paced digital world, simplicity is key. A cluttered and complex logo can be confusing and fail to make a lasting impact on your audience. Aim for simplicity in your logo design by using clean lines, minimal colors, and easily recognizable symbols. A simple and memorable logo will be more likely to capture the attention of your potential customers and leave a lasting impression.
4. Use appropriate colors
Colors play a vital role in logo design as they evoke emotions and convey messages. Consider the psychology of colors and choose color schemes that align with your brand and evoke the desired emotions in your target audience. For a web marketing logo, using vibrant and energetic colors can create a sense of excitement and enthusiasm, while professional tones of blue can instill trust and reliability.
5. Typography matters
The typography used in your logo can significantly impact its overall appeal. Choose fonts that are legible and align with your brand’s personality. Fonts with clean lines and modern aesthetics are often preferred for web marketing logos. Experiment with different font styles and sizes to find the perfect typography that enhances your logo design and makes it visually appealing.
6. Incorporate relevant symbols
Adding relevant symbols or icons to your web marketing logo can help communicate your services and offerings instantly. Icons like globes, arrows, or speech bubbles can signify global reach, progress, and effective communication respectively. However, it’s essential to ensure that the symbols you choose are relevant to your brand and industry to avoid confusion or misrepresentation.
7. Test for scalability
Before finalizing your web marketing logo design, it’s crucial to test its scalability. Your logo needs to look great across various platforms and sizes, including websites, social media profiles, and mobile apps. Ensure that the design remains clear and recognizable at different scales and does not lose its visual impact. A scalable logo will ensure consistent branding and professionalism across all your marketing channels.
8. Seek professional help if needed
Designing a compelling logo can be a daunting task, especially if you lack design skills or access to professional design software. In such cases, it is advisable to seek professional help from a graphic designer or a logo design service. They will have the expertise and creative insights required to create a logo that perfectly represents your web marketing service and aligns with your brand identity.

2. Key Elements of an Effective Web Marketing Logo
When designing a logo for web marketing purposes, there are several key elements to consider. These elements contribute to creating a logo that is visually appealing, memorable, and has a lasting impact on your target audience:
2.1. Simplicity
Simplicity is crucial when it comes to web marketing logo design. A simple logo is easier to recognize, remember, and reproduce across different platforms and formats. Avoid cluttering your logo with too many design elements or intricate details that may distract or confuse your audience. Opt for clean lines, clear typography, and minimalistic designs.
2.2. Relevance
Relevance is another important factor to consider when designing a web marketing logo. Your logo should reflect the nature of your business and the industry you operate in. It should convey the core values and unique selling points of your brand. Conduct thorough market research to understand your target audience’s preferences and design a logo that resonates with them.
2.3. Brand Consistency
Your web marketing logo should be consistent with your overall brand identity. It should complement your website design, color scheme, and other marketing materials. Consistency helps to establish brand recognition and fosters a sense of trust and familiarity among your audience. Use the same fonts, colors, and visual elements in your logo that are consistent with your brand guidelines.
2.4. Scalability
When designing a web marketing logo, it is important to consider its scalability. Your logo should look equally attractive and legible across different sizes, from a small website favicon to a large billboard advertisement. Ensure that your logo maintains its clarity and integrity when resized or displayed on different devices and platforms.
2.5. Timelessness
While it is tempting to follow the latest design trends, it is important to create a logo that stands the test of time. Avoid overly trendy or gimmicky design elements that may quickly become outdated. Aim for a timeless logo that can represent your brand effectively for years to come.
3. Choosing the Right Colors and Typography
Colors and typography play a vital role in web marketing logo design. They evoke emotions, convey messages, and contribute to the overall visual appeal of your logo. Here are some tips to consider when selecting colors and typography for your web marketing logo:
3.1. Colors
Choose colors that align with your brand personality and resonate with your target audience. Different colors have different psychological effects, so it is important to understand the emotions and associations they evoke. For example, blue is commonly associated with trust and reliability, while red signifies energy and excitement. Consider using a maximum of three colors to maintain visual harmony in your logo.
3.2. Typography
Select typography that is legible, visually appealing, and consistent with your brand personality. Fonts have their own characteristics and convey different messages. Play around with different font styles and sizes to find the perfect balance between readability and visual impact. This will ensure that your logo is easy to read across different platforms and devices.
4. Incorporating Visual Elements and Symbols
Visual elements and symbols can add depth and meaning to your web marketing logo. They can help to communicate your brand message more effectively and make your logo memorable. Here are some popular visual elements and symbols used in web marketing logo design:
4.1. Abstract Shapes and Forms
Abstract shapes and forms can be used to represent the essence of your business or its unique selling points. They can be visually appealing and help to create a distinct identity for your brand. Experiment with different shapes and forms that align with your brand values and messaging.
4.2. Icons and Symbols
Icons and symbols can simplify complex ideas and concepts, making your logo more intuitive and easy to understand. They can help users quickly identify your brand and its offerings. Choose icons and symbols that are relevant to your industry and resonate with your target audience.
4.3. Mascots and Characters
Mascots and characters add personality and playfulness to your web marketing logo. They can create a strong emotional connection with your audience and make your brand more relatable. If you decide to use a mascot or character, ensure that it aligns with your brand’s values and tone of voice.

What file formats should I receive from a graphic designer for my web marketing logo?
It is essential to obtain your web marketing logo in various file formats to ensure versatility and compatibility. Request the logo in commonly used formats such as JPEG, PNG, EPS, and SVG. These formats allow you to use the logo across different platforms, sizes, and printing materials.

How can I ensure my web marketing logo looks good across different devices and screen sizes?
To ensure your web marketing logo looks good on different devices and screen sizes, design it using vector-based software. Vector graphics allow your logo to be scaled without losing quality, ensuring it remains sharp and legible on various devices, including smartphones, tablets, and desktop computers.
Should I consider creating alternative versions of my web marketing logo?
Creating alternative versions of your web marketing logo can be beneficial in certain scenarios. For example, creating a simplified version for smaller sizes or a monochrome version for print materials ensures that your logo remains recognizable and effective across different mediums.
